Transaction 691f4e41ff2bfeb80d45f66c1e9e0c87b64a47c8464d008f7598bf4caa16136c

2 Input
1 Outputs
  • 691f4e41ff2bfeb80d45f66c1e9e0c87b64a47c8464d008f7598bf4caa16136c:0
  • value  1008076
    address  3MYg2oo6PKB54xM2XeYBQ2YyKwBofoLV9j